As far as painting all this OSB, I have two 5 gallon buckets of paint left over that I refused to let the contractor use, both flat paint (ick). One 5 gal bucket is a sunny yellow, the other is a soothing sage green. It could be fine for a base coat on the lower walls and as the only coat higher up where poop doesn't reach and up into the loft, but I am getting Oops paint from various places in semi gloss or gloss for the floors and walls where poop will fly.
Today's first Oops paint purchase, Soothing Green Tea, from Walmart. Maybe more like upchuck pea soup from the Exorcist, but hey, a gallon was only $7. Should look fine with the sage green and the sunny yellow flat paint base coats.
